Abstract

Consider the set of probability measures with given marginal distributions on the product of two complete, separable metric spaces, seen as a correspondence when the marginal distributions vary. Bergin (Econ Theory 13: 471–481, 1999) established the continuity of this correspondence, and in this note, we present a novel and considerably shorter proof of this important result.
